Implementation Details
The workflow implements a sophisticated search pipeline:
- Parallel Database Queries: Searches all configured databases simultaneously for efficiency
- Smart Deduplication: Uses DOI matching and fuzzy title comparison to remove duplicates
- Relevance Scoring: Combines citation count, title relevance, and recency for ranking
- Format Generation: Creates properly formatted citations in multiple styles
- Batch Processing: Handles large result sets without memory issues
Customization Guide
Adding Custom Databases:
// In the PDF Vector search node, add to providers array:
"providers": ["pubmed", "semantic_scholar", "arxiv", "google_scholar", "eric", "your_custom_db"]
Modifying Relevance Algorithm:
Edit the "Rank by Relevance" node to adjust scoring weights:
// Adjust these weights for your needs:
const titleWeight = 10; // Title match importance
const citationWeight = 5; // Citation count importance
const recencyWeight = 10; // Recent publication bonus
const fulltextWeight = 15; // Full-text availability bonus
Custom Export Formats:
Add new format generators in the workflow:
// Example: Add APA format export
const apaFormat = papers.map(p => {
const authors = p.authors.slice(0, 3).join(', ');
return `${authors} (${p.year}). ${p.title}. ${p.journal || 'Preprint'}.`;
});
